>> This does align with what I originally reported, but seeing more cases
>> of random traffic being resubmitted to all routers recently, I wonder
>> if we should take a default-deny approach here and instead of dropping
>> specific ethertypes that we know cannot be routed by the logical router,
>> drop everything that is not arp, ip or ipv6 instead.  WDYT?
>>
>> This could potentially be done by restricting the default forwarding
>> rule in build_lswitch_destination_lookup_bmcast() to arp, ip and ipv6.
> 
> ack, I will look into it. Do you think we should have knob to enable/disable
> this behaviour?

No, I don't think so.  The logical router can't route or use any of these
packets, so I'm not sure what would be the case where we wouldn't want to
just drop them.
